This is one of the nicest drinks to serve, especially in warm weather. You can alter this traditional recipe by replacing the orange liqueur with peach schnapps and using sliced fresh peaches in the mix, but I prefer the orange flavors.
White Sangria
1 bottle (750 ml) dry white wine 1/2 cup Cointreau or other orange liqueur (I usually use Grand Marnier or Gran Gala, but triple sec is fine and cheaper) 1/4 cup sugar (superfine is best) ice cubes 10-16 ounces club soda, chilled (to taste) 1 orange, halved and sliced 1 lemon, halved and sliced handful of green grapes, halved 2 limes -- cut in wedges
Combine wine, Cointreau, and sugar until well blended in a large glass pitcher. Add fruit and chill. When ready to serve, stir in ice and club soda.
